How to fill out the Treatment Plan Example online

Filling out the Treatment Plan Example online is an essential step in documenting a patient's journey and progress in treatment. This guide provides clear instructions on how to effectively complete the form to ensure comprehensive and accurate information is captured.

Follow the steps to fill out the Treatment Plan Example online:

  1. Click ‘Get Form’ button to access the Treatment Plan Example and open it for editing.
  2. Begin by entering the patient's name and patient ID number at the top of the form. These identifiers are crucial for accurate record-keeping.
  3. Next, input the admission date to provide context for the treatment timeline.
  4. For each specified treatment plan goal, begin with chemical dependence/abuse. Provide a summary of the patient’s progress, highlighting significant developments.
  5. Underneath the summary, outline new goals or objectives that have emerged based on the patient’s progress and needs.
  6. Continue with the sections for physical health, mental health, vocational/educational/employment, and social/leisure, repeating the process of summarizing progress and setting new goals.
  7. Complete the legal and gambling/other sections in the same manner, ensuring each aspect of the patient’s life is considered in the treatment plan.
  8. Fill out the schedule of services, indicating the frequency of individual, group sessions, and any intensive outpatient programs (IOP) the patient is involved in.
  9. List the names of all individuals reviewing the treatment plan, including their signature lines. Ensure all relevant parties are included to promote collaborative care.
  10. Finally, have the patient and responsible clinical staff member sign and date the document to confirm their agreement with the content of the treatment plan.

A comprehensive treatment plan must include the client's background information, specific goals, methods for achieving those goals, and a timeline for review. Additionally, it should detail the resources and support systems involved in the treatment process. Doctors develop treatment plans based on a patient's unique health needs and medical history. They gather information through assessments, diagnostic tests, and discussions with the patient. This comprehensive evaluation helps create a tailored treatment plan example that outlines specific goals and methods. Ultimately, the aim is to enhance the patient’s health and well-being.

To write a simple treatment plan, focus on clarity and conciseness. Start with the client's diagnosis, followed by clear, measurable goals. Next, outline specific interventions that will help achieve these goals. Finally, include a timeframe for reviewing progress.
